In a recent Las Vegas Review-Journal golf notebook written by this writer, UNLV Head Golf Coach Dwaine Knight said there are many reasons why the home tournament is considered a major by college golf experts.
“Among the reasons this tournament is so special is the great quality and conditions of the course and the pride that the staff, ownership and membership of Southern Highlands have taken in it,” UNLV coach Dwaine Knight said. “Garry Goett has always been committed to hosting the best tournament in the nation. The teams relish the opportunity to play here because it offers one of the best fields in college golf year after year, and it is played on a championship course. It produces a great winner every year, and that team will have a legitimate chance to win the national championship.”
